Latest Patents

Zelvis's latest patents include a system for smoothing motor speed during mixing. This invention comprises a bowl, a mixing element, and a motor. The mixing element is located within the bowl and is driven by the motor to impart mechanical energy to the foodstuff being mixed upon contact. A method for increasing the power to the motor involves introducing additional current in advance of instantaneous loading. Another patent utilizes motor current variations to control mixer operation. This system also includes a method for predicting instantaneous loading on the mixing system motor. Additionally, it identifies the foodstuff being mixed to control the operation of the mixer, either by allowing user interaction or by increasing the current to the motor in advance of instantaneous loading and demands on the motor.
